What we typically deliver
- Control philosophy, I/O strategy and automation architecture
- SCADA, historian, alarm and event management layers
- Fieldbus, industrial Ethernet and protocol integration
- Cyber-aware OT segmentation and remote access design
- Factory acceptance, site testing and operational training

A repeatable path from definition to operation
Model
Define process states, automation philosophy and required visibility.
Integrate
Connect controllers, SCADA, field devices and data platforms.
Validate
Run FAT/SAT, alarm testing, interlocks and scenario-based commissioning.
Optimize
Use operating data to refine performance, uptime and maintenance response.
